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
68626049607 857388 97
71 447 10077837791
71 447 10077837791
784275547 4440 99756 2831480
All about undefined
Interested in learning more?
71 447 10077837791
784275547 4440 99756 2831480
See more
7568664038 6137 49446
9463 643018 39812167 57251 5245100680
See more
597367252 26337 3751463
0383 070 281
See more